Study Abroad Credit
University Scholars who participate in NC State OR Non-NC State Study Abroad Programs may use a total of six (6) of these hours in partial fulfillment of the USP course requirements.

  • NC STATE STUDY ABROAD PROGRAMS: Recognition for completion of an NC State course while participating in an NC State Study Abroad program will be given upon successful completion of the course. These courses show on the student's transcript as regular courses with a special "Study Abroad" notation. Example:

    2006 FIRST SUMMER SEMESTER
    E FLG 309 ADV GER CONV PHON S 3.0
    STUDY ABROAD – AUSTRIA

    NOTE: COURSES NOT PRE-APPROVED FOR NCSU CREDIT- Some NC State Study Abroad Programs (including the USP program in Florence, Italy) allow students to take non-NCSU courses.  If a course has NOT been pre-approved for NCSU credit it will NOT automatically appear on your NCSU transcript. If you wish to receive NCSU credit for one of these courses, you need to seek approval from your department/college to receive transfer credit for the course.

  • NON-NC STATE STUDY ABROAD PROGRAMS: Students who participate in a Non-NC State study abroad program  must seek approval from your department/college to receive transfer credit for the courses you take.  When those courses appear on your NCSU transcript you will automatically receive up to six (6) credit hours of USP
